Ampara District wins EP chess silver medal

Players of the silver medal winning Ampara district chess team with their coach and Sports Officer M.H.M.Aswath.

Ampara District Chess team won the silver medal at the recently concluded Eastern Provincial level Chess championship worked off in Batticaloa.

The finals were held at the Batticaloa Central College. Batticaloa District chess team beat Ampara District chess team in the final to emerge men’s champions while Batticaloa district chess team clinched the women’s title beating Trincomalee district chess team.The chess tournament was organized by Eastern Province Sports Department Director N.M.Nowfees and was held as part of the Eastern Province Sports Festival-2020.

Champion and runner-up chess teams from Ampara, Batticaloa and Trincomalee Districts in the Eastern Province took part in this competition.

Ampara district chess team is coached by Addalaichenai Divisional Secretariat Sports Officer M.H.M.Aswath.

Eastern Province Sports Department Senior District Sports Officer A.H.Wimalasena, Coach A.W.M.Basith and sports officers were all present.

Result of final:

Men’s Division

01.Champion – Batticaloa district team, 02.Runner-up – Ampara district team.

Women’s Division

01.Champion – Batticaloa district team, 02.Runner-up – Trincomalee district team.
